⚠️Strong winds are expected today, and power outages are possible⚠️

Power outage safety:
🔦 Use flashlights, not candles
❄️ Keep fridge/freezer doors closed
🚫 Never use generators or grills indoors
🏠 Generators should be 20+ ft from doors/windows
🤝 Check on elderly neighbors, friends, and family

Looks like snow is on its way! ❄️ Our Department of Public Works is ready, with crews and equipment prepared to keep our streets safe throughout the storm. To help them do their job, please avoid parking on town streets while plowing is underway. If possible, we also ask residents to stay off the roads during the storm. Fewer vehicles allow our crews to clear streets more quickly and help ensure police, fire, and EMS can respond safely when needed. Thank you for your cooperation. Please stay safe and warm!❄️
